logo

探秘深网:超越常规搜索的10大专用引擎

作者:问答酱2025.12.15 19:24浏览量:2

简介:本文揭示10类专攻深网数据检索的搜索引擎,涵盖学术资源、暗网内容、垂直领域数据等场景,解析其技术架构与使用场景,为开发者提供构建定制化搜索系统的技术思路。

一、深网搜索引擎的特殊性

常规搜索引擎(如主流搜索引擎、某平台浏览器内置搜索)通过爬取公开网页建立索引,而深网(Deep Web)数据因权限控制、动态生成或未公开链接等特性无法被直接抓取。深网搜索引擎通过专用协议、分布式节点或垂直领域数据库实现定向检索,在学术资源、隐私保护、暗网内容等场景具有不可替代性。

二、10类深网搜索引擎的技术解析

1. 学术资源专用引擎

技术架构:基于元数据索引的分布式检索系统,集成DOI(数字对象标识符)、OAI-PMH(开放档案倡议协议)等学术协议,支持PDF全文解析与语义关联。
典型场景:检索未被收录的预印本论文、实验数据集或机构内部报告。
实现建议:使用Apache Solr构建索引,结合Scrapy框架定制爬取规则,通过OAuth2.0协议对接学术数据库API。

2. 暗网内容检索引擎

技术架构:采用Tor网络节点分布式存储,通过隐藏服务(.onion域名)实现匿名访问,结合区块链技术验证数据完整性。
典型场景安全研究人员追踪恶意软件传播路径或情报机构分析地下经济。
注意事项:需部署Tor浏览器并配置隐私模式,避免暴露IP地址;严格遵守法律边界,禁止用于非法用途。

3. 垂直领域数据库引擎

技术架构:针对医疗、法律、金融等领域的专用数据库,通过SQL查询接口或API网关实现结构化数据检索。
典型场景:律师调取未公开的判例文书,或医生查询罕见病案例库。
优化思路:采用Elasticsearch分片存储提升查询效率,通过RBAC(基于角色的访问控制)模型实现权限分级。

4. 隐私优先搜索引擎

技术架构:基于端到端加密的分布式节点网络,用户查询在本地加密后通过多跳代理传输,服务器仅存储加密索引。
典型场景:记者保护信息源或企业调查竞品数据。
技术实现:使用WebRTC协议建立P2P连接,结合同态加密技术实现密文检索。

5. 动态内容追踪引擎

技术架构:通过WebSocket实时监听API接口或RSS源更新,结合增量索引算法降低计算开销。
典型场景:监控股票交易异动或社交媒体热点话题。
代码示例

  1. # 使用Python实现动态数据监听
  2. import websockets
  3. import asyncio
  4. async def monitor_updates(uri):
  5. async with websockets.connect(uri) as websocket:
  6. while True:
  7. data = await websocket.recv()
  8. if "price_change" in data:
  9. process_alert(data) # 触发预警逻辑
  10. asyncio.get_event_loop().run_until_complete(monitor_updates("wss://api.example.com/stream"))

6. 历史版本存档引擎

技术架构:基于IPFS(星际文件系统)的分布式存储,通过哈希值定位文档历史版本,支持时间轴回溯。
典型场景:验证新闻报道真实性或追溯政策文件修订记录。
最佳实践:结合Git版本控制模型,为每个文档生成唯一CID(内容标识符)。

7. 物联网设备数据引擎

技术架构:通过MQTT协议订阅设备传感器数据,采用时序数据库(如InfluxDB)存储并支持范围查询。
典型场景:工业设备故障诊断或智慧城市环境监测。
性能优化:使用降采样算法压缩历史数据,通过连续查询(CQ)实现实时告警。

8. 代码仓库深度检索

技术架构:集成Git LFS(大文件存储)协议,支持正则表达式匹配代码注释或提交日志
典型场景:开源项目贡献者追溯技术债务或安全团队扫描漏洞代码。
工具推荐:使用Sourcegraph平台搭建私有代码搜索引擎。

9. 多媒体内容识别引擎

技术架构:基于深度学习的图像/音频指纹技术,通过CNN模型提取特征向量并建立索引。
典型场景:版权方追踪盗版视频或音乐平台识别重复内容。
技术挑战:平衡识别准确率与计算资源消耗,可采用近似最近邻(ANN)算法优化。

10. 区块链交易追溯引擎

技术架构:解析比特币、以太坊等区块链的原始交易数据,通过图数据库(如Neo4j)构建资金流向关系图。
典型场景:监管机构分析洗钱路径或交易所追踪异常交易。
数据源整合:对接全节点RPC接口或使用第三方区块链浏览器API。

三、构建定制化深网搜索系统的建议

  1. 协议选择:根据数据源类型选择适配协议(如Tor用于暗网、OAI-PMH用于学术库)。
  2. 隐私设计:采用零知识证明(ZKP)技术验证用户权限而不泄露查询内容。
  3. 性能优化:对大规模数据集使用列式存储(如Parquet)降低I/O开销。
  4. 合规性:建立数据分类分级制度,敏感查询需通过人工审核流程。

四、未来技术趋势

随着联邦学习技术的发展,深网搜索引擎可能向“去中心化索引”演进,各节点仅存储部分加密数据,通过多方安全计算(MPC)实现联合查询,进一步平衡隐私保护与检索效率。开发者可关注同态加密库(如Microsoft SEAL)的开源进展,提前布局下一代深网搜索架构。

相关文章推荐

发表评论